Be aware about the connection settings:
Mode Modbus RTU Slave
Baud rate 9600
Parity None
Stop bits 1
Registry base 0

address field must be a number, not a string
Posts: 4935
Threads: 28
Joined: Aug 2017
Reputation:
225
Datatype is not bool this device support only registers which are int16 or uint16. You must add scaling of 0.01 for your temp. Read swap is not needed.
